Does BMW make airplanes?
No, but that is how the company got its start. The first name of the company was Bayerische Flugzeugwerke, Bavarian Aircraft Works. The company produced aircraft engines for the German Air Force during WWI. With the signing of the Treaty of Versailles in 1919, the company, now called BMW (Bayerische Motoren Werke or Bavain Motor Works) was no longer permitted to build aircraft components.
